Package: linux-source-4.19 Severity: normal Hello, I cannot install linux-source-4.19 on my system, as it fails to find the package. Console session: $ sudo aptitude install linux-source-4.19 The following NEW packages will be installed: binutils{a} binutils-common{a} binutils-x86-64-linux-gnu{a} bison{a} flex{a} gcc{a} gcc-8{a} libasan5{a} libatomic1{a} libbinutils{a} libbison-dev{a} libc-dev-bin{a} libc6-dev{a} libcc1-0{a} libfl-dev{a} libfl2{a} libgcc-8-dev{a} libitm1{a} liblsan0{a} libmpx2{a} libtsan0{a} libubsan1{a} linux-config-4.19{a} linux-libc-dev{a} linux-source-4.19 m4{a} make{a} manpages-dev{a} 0 packages upgraded, 28 newly installed, 0 to remove and 0 not upgraded. Need to get 1,185 kB/133 MB of archives. After unpacking 217 MB will be used. Do you want to continue? [Y/n/?] Err http://security.debian.org/debian-security buster/updates/main amd64 linux-libc-dev amd64 4.19.37-5+deb10u1 404 Not Found [IP: 151.101.52.204 80] 99% [Working]E: Failed to fetch http://security.debian.org/debian-security/pool/updates/main/l/linux/linux-libc-dev_4.19.37-5+deb10u1_amd64.deb: 404 Not Found [IP: 151.101.52.204 80] Indeed, browsing at 'http://security.debian.org/debian-security/pool/updates/main/l/linux/', I do not see the file. I only see the "...deb10u2..." version of the file. I'm not 100% sure if this is the right place to file the bug, let me know if there is a better place. Maybe linux-libc-dev ? Or some Debian infrastructure team?
